ARRIVED IN CAMEROON

Heidi Renkema has arrived safely in Cameroon and is looking forward to writing about her adventurous trip so far. She writes:

Thank you so much for supporting me in prayer and finances as I have been preparing for the work God has called me to do in Cameroon . I am excited to begin the agricultural work with the Baka soon, but I'm also still a little nervous about leaving everything familiar for a completely different culture. Please continue to uphold me and the ministry with the Baka in prayer. My specific requests are for safe travels to Cameroon and within the country in the first few weeks after I arrive, for adjusting to life with the Baka, and for continued provision of the financial support for my ministry. At this time, I need the last $6000 to cover all my monthly living and ministry costs for the next two years. I am truly amazed by and grateful for how God has been preparing the way before me and providing for all my needs, and I trust He will continue to do so!

Sunday March 14th, 2nd offering for CRWRC / Canadian Foodgrains Bank

The Canadian Foodgrains Bank is a Christian-based charitable organization that is working to end hunger in developing countries. The Christian Reformed World Relief Committee is one of 15 members who have an account with the Foodgrains Bank from which they can draw or they can also borrow if the need arises , so they can respond immediately when a need is placed before them.

Our support of the CRWRC / Canadian Foodgrains Bank will replenish the CRWRC account with the Foodgrains Bank.

  Sunday March 14, 2010 will be CRWRC / Canadian Foodgrains Bank Sunday in our church. In past years the deacons have supported the Foodgrains Bank by sending $2000 from our diaconate fund, but this year we will send $1000 from our diaconate fund, and have a second offering on Sunday March 14,2010 to give the congregation an opportunity to support the CRWRC / Canadian Foodgrains Bank.
